Information
Location Info |
Features |
---|---|
813 Mirror Lake Drive, Lake Placid New York United States 518-523-3813 Visit Site |
Brewery Microbrewery Beer Garden Beer Ales Lagers Lake Views Delicious Food |
Lake Placid Pub and Brewery reviews
Login to comment